Steve Jobs aimed to merge creativity with technology, leading him to establish a company where imaginative ideas were paired with innovative engineering. At Apple, he and his team distinguished themselves by thinking outside conventional boundaries; they didn’t just improve existing products but created entirely new devices and services that consumers were unaware they wanted. This approach allowed them to revolutionize the tech industry.
However, Jobs wasn't necessarily a conventional leader or a perfect individual. His management style often raised questions about his effectiveness as a boss and his interpersonal skills. Despite these flaws, his visionary thinking and focus on innovation significantly shaped the technological landscape.
